How they compare
Morocco currently reports 71.9% against 71.1% in Algeria, a difference of 0.8%.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 38 shared years of data; in 1975 it was Algeria ahead.
Algeria ranks 131st and Morocco ranks 129th of 192 countries.
Algeria has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Algeria | Morocco |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 28.5% | 19.6% | 8.8% | Algeria |
| 1980s | 52.2% | 30.8% | 21.4% | Algeria |
| 1990s | 60.0% | 36.4% | 23.6% | Algeria |
| 2000s | 53.6% | 46.3% | 7.3% | Algeria |
| 2010s | 71.0% | 63.8% | 7.2% | Algeria |
| 2020s | 70.5% | 68.3% | 2.2% | Algeria |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
